Output 34f92ff4761615d14075c6196679c6aa918ccd6ae70632e5bf84efe8a9d09a56:0

value
41830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ae35dd2c57219db077648a186714d235ce48a43e OP_EQUAL
address
3HaA2TP42Y1kxTL2iN68zNZfrUiTbiTWpT
transaction
34f92ff4761615d14075c6196679c6aa918ccd6ae70632e5bf84efe8a9d09a56
spent
true